Linear slot diffusers demanded a rectangular-shaped plenum box having an opposed-blade damper for airflow Command. The plenum box provides a round duct collar for a versatile duct connection.
The volume of slots in linear diffusers corresponds to the amount of airflow. The upper the airflow prerequisite, the more slots it ought to have. For this reason, industrial structures normally use three-slot and earlier mentioned.

Efficiency. Ducted and ductless warmth pumps are generally additional Strength efficient in comparison with other HVAC systems. Based on the U.S. Office of Vitality, heat pumps can lessen the electrical power employed for heating by about 65% when compared with electrical resistance heating which include baseboard heaters and furnaces.
